What is Mantle?

Mantle Network is a technology stack for scaling Ethereum, and we strive to be EVM-compatible while doing so. Being EVM-compatible means all the contracts and tools that work on Ethereum also work on Mantle Network with minimal modifications. Users can experiment with exciting web3 apps, and developers can deploy smart contracts in an efficient, low-fee environment. Mantle Network was developed by BitDAO (now rebranded to Mantle) which has the biggest DAO treasury in the world.

Mantle Token $MNT

Mantle token will power Mantle Network as its native gas token, data availability (DA) node staking token, and ecosystem growth token. All future Mantle products will likewise be powered by Mantle token, as it continues to serve as the governance token of Mantle Governance.

Mantle x RedStone Integration

Mantle is an EVM-compatible blockchain, so integration with RedStone oracles was fairly easy. Our library evm-connector which is in line with RedStone Core Model tested on many other chains where data is dynamically injected into user transactions providing gas efficiency and a great user experience. To be sure that everything works fine we deployed a test contract on Mantle extended by our data consumer contract which is required to verify data correctness. An example contract receives price data from the evm-connector framework, extracts it and then returns it as the transaction to the chain is successful. This gives us the certainty that the transaction send has proper information about prices and that integration with Mantle is working. Thanks to that any protocol is able to start using RedStone oracles on Mantle and build superb products.

Why It’s So Important and What’s Next?

The integration of RedStone Oracles into the Mantle Ecosystem unlocks a wealth of new features and opportunities, particularly for the DeFi sector within Mantle ecosystem. The hyper scale performance – low fees and faster finality align seamlessly with RedStone’s vision for ultra-low latency on-demand Oracles, making real-time, accurate data available for smart contracts. Oracles are critical for the development of DeFi applications such as lending platforms, derivatives, options, and perpetuals, providing reliable and timely data necessary for their functioning. In essence, this integration is a major step towards a more efficient, transparent, and inclusive DeFi ecosystem.
